      Since getting my masters in math education, I have really tried to stretch my students' thinking in mathematics.  We did a little bit of work on algebraic thinking using growing patterns.  I chose to do a growing pattern using caterpillars made with circles.  The 1 day old caterpillar was made with 3 circles.  Two day old caterpillars was made with 4 circles.  Three day old caterpillars was made with 5 circles, etc., etc.  They had to then find out how many circles would be needed for 5 days old, 10 days old, 25 days old, 50 days old, 75 days old, and 100 days old.  It was amazing listening to their reasoning and solutions.
